I discovered this shop a few years ago and every time I make my way to Western Washington, I make it a point to stop here! The owner is the most friendly guy and I once met a lovely friendly woman working too! There is no hand dyed yarn here, instead this shop carries online yarn, but in store. (For example, ICE yarn) There is some Lion Brand and Red Heart, but he carries varieties that I never see in box stores. I love that you can see online yarn in person. Technically it is a tiny more expensive this way, but you save on shipping costs and can feel the yarn in person first! There are also lots of accessories available for sale, and LOTS of books! The owner is also very good about recognizing both knitters AND crocheters! (Unlike some yarn stores..) Overall, I recommend this store. There is SO MUCH yarn inside. And if you can’t make it to Des Moines, there is an online Amazon store!

I was so pleased when a yarn shop opened in Des Moines. I was even more pleased when I met the owner and I liked him. He, Morgan is very down to earth kind of guy and a wealth of knitting, machine knitting, and crochet knowledge. You can bring in any project (even if you got the yarn elsewhere ) and he will help you with your problem. Another plus is that you can come in and knit and he does not charge you. It's a nice shop to sit, knit and socialize. I have also met a lot more men knitters in this shop. I have met knitters of all ages, and all skill levels.

Nice variety of yarns too.

About Tacoma
City in Washington State

Tacoma is the county seat of Pierce County, Washington, United States. A port city, it is situated along Washington's Puget Sound, 32 miles southwest of Seattle, 36 miles southwest of Bellevue, 31 miles northeast of the state capital, Olympia, 58 miles northwest of Mount Rainier National Park, and 80 miles east of Olympic National Park. source
